Hydrophilic polyurethane foam dressings represent a significant advancement in wound care technology, engineered with highly absorbent porous structures that rapidly draw in and retain exudate while maintaining an optimal moisture balance crucial for healing. These dressings are specifically designed not to adhere to wound beds, significantly reducing trauma and pain during dressing changes, which is a common issue with traditional gauze. Their unique hydrophilic properties ensure they remain soft and elastic even when fully saturated, allowing them to conform comfortably to irregular anatomical contours and enhance overall patient comfort. Compared to conventional foam dressings, they offer superior fluid handling capacity and leakage prevention, and can be further augmented with breathable layers or antimicrobial agents for enhanced infection control in complex wound scenarios.
